  4. sagebrush here is what I do to my own cases: Punch out primers with universal decapper die (die body never touches the dirty cases) Wet tumble in HOT water, SS media, Dawn dish soap, & 1/2 tbsp of citric acid powder (main ingredient of brass polish, available at organic food shops) dry cases food dehydrator works great lube cases and resize I use Lee sizing lube mixed in water (something like 10:1 water:lube) out of a spray bottle then hit them with a hair dryer until dry remove lube (I wet tumble again in just hot water and Dawn dish soap. My case lube is water soluble.) dry cases. trim, chamfer, deburr, ream primer pockets dry tumble in ground walnut lizard bedding with one capful of Nu Finish car polish When they come out of the final dry tumble you would swear they were brand new. That is the cleaning process the cases you got from me went through if they were clean and shiny when you got them. (I can't remember)
